Quick car rundown -
1997 BMW Z3 with a 2001 LS1/T56 swap, 64xxx when I bought the motor, assume 65xxx now. Car weighs 2940 on a full tank.
Relevant mods -
Lunati VooDoo cam, 232/238, .598/.601 on a 113
4.11 rear end (with proper adjustments made for speedo)
Aeromotive fuel pressure regulator set to whatever stock is (56ish, IIRC)
1 7/8" longtube headers, 3" collectors with O2 bungs in the collectors, 3" duals merging into a 3.5" "cat-back"
EFILive for tuning
All emissions pieces/associated vac lines removed/cap'd/turned off where applicable
The motor is healthy, and the full-throttle tune is pretty well done (car made 389rwhp and 35xrwtq on a Mustang dyno, maxing out the injectors) but the part-throttle tune is proving to be more of a pain.
The car, when pulling from a stop, tends to sputter a bit, cleans up, and goes, but is getting roughly 10MPG, calculated by gallons used to fill up vs distance covered.
The car had not thrown any CEL's for a while, but last night threw codes for P1133 and P1153, H02S Insufficient Switching Bank 1/2 Sensor 1. (It was throwing a few other seemingly non-relevant codes such as "fuel level sensor high voltage" and "vehicle speed output circuit" - things that are more likely to just be swap issues.)
My understanding of the two O2 sensor codes is that it's not necessarily a problem, unless it's never switching. My logs are showing switch points, but at idle it drops and holds at 0.
My fuel trims were contained enough that I can't imagine it would cause 10MPG conditions (I think at worst they were at -8.6%, which I know is slightly high, but still at the point where the PCM can contain it.)
If someone could take a look at the log and tune and offer any advice, it would be very much appreciated. I understand that it's a cam'd V8, but I refuse to believe I'm getting worse gas mileage than (much heavier) cam'd F-bodys :grin:
